How to Export PNG Out of Blender

  1. Click the “Render” menu and select “Render Image” to render the scene you want to save. You can also render the scene by pressing the “F12” key.
  2. Click “Image” and select “Save As Image” to open the Save Screenshot window.
  3. Click the spin box and select the “PNG” file format.

What is Alpha texture?

Alpha mapping is a technique in 3D computer graphics involving the use of texture mapping to designate the amount of transparency/translucency of areas in a certain object. The alpha map is often encoded in the alpha channel of an RGBA texture used for coloring instead of being a standalone greyscale texture.

Are there any video formats that Blender supports?

There are no compressed video formats supported (directly) by Blender that also support alpha & high compression rates – HuffYUV, QuickTimeRLE support alpha but will still produce large files).

Are there any video formats that render with Alpha?

Selecting any of the video formats in the Output panel. In the Encoding panel change the format to Quicktime and select a codec that supports alpha (such as HuffYUV). Share Improve this answer

How do I save a Blender image?

To save your current render :

  1. Make sure you are in the Image Editor.
  2. Press F6 .
  3. Navigate to the directory (folder) where you want to write the file.
  4. Type a filename in the text box (to the left of the “Cancel” button).
  5. To the left of the window, choose your preferred file type.
  6. Click LMB on the “Save as Image” button.

How can I download the texture as a.png or.jpeg?

How can I download the texture as a .png or .jpeg to edit it? If I understand your question, you want to save on your hard drive a texture from a Blender project: open a window as UV image editor window, select the texture from the drop down menu (which contains all the images in the project) and choose “Image – Save as image”.
